Medical Treatment

If you've been injured as a result of an automobile accident It is important to see a medical professional promptly. This will stop any further injury or illness from occurring.

You'll be more successful in proving your claim to compensation if you seek medical attention as soon as possible. It will be easier to prove that the injury that you suffered was directly connected to the car crash as well as that it required treatment.

Many people are enticed to delay medical treatment after an accident, but this is usually a mistake. While minor aches and pains, numbness or swelling may not feel serious, they can become more dangerous or even fatal if you do not undergo prompt medical examinations and treatment. Insurance adjusters and defense lawyers are often tempted to make use of the fact that you did not to seek medical attention to refuse your claim to compensation.

It is also vital to get an official medical report from your physician, especially in the case of serious injuries or if you were driving at the time the accident occurred. This will help you and our legal team to establish a causal connection between the accident and your injuries, which will help you prove that the other driver was responsible for the crash.

Your doctor may refer to an expert based on your medical condition. This could improve the time frame for treatment as well as the quality of the care you receive. It is essential to follow up on any referrals, diagnostic testing as well as filling prescriptions or performing at-home rehabilitation exercises.

Damages

In the event of a car accident, you could be entitled to a variety of damages. These can include economic and non-economic damages.

Economic damage refers to the financial losses you've suffered , such as loss of wages and medical expenses. These damages are determined by the extent of your injuries.

Non-economic losses can also be recovered, including pain and suffering, emotional trauma and loss of quality of life. These are the types of damages that could significantly alter the way you live your life and the enjoyment you get from it.

The amount of damages is usually granted in a personal injury lawsuit. They can be calculated in a variety of ways, but an experienced attorney is the best way to gauge their value.

An attorney for personal injuries can determine the value of your claim by taking a look at all of your medical records and expenses related to your injuries. Without proper documentation, you could receive less than what you are entitled to or even be denied damages.

Liability

If you're involved with a car accident the first thing that the insurance company wants to determine is who is responsible for the crash. This is vital because it will determine the amount of compensation you can be awarded for your damages. In the state you live in, you may be compensated for a broad range of damages. This includes medical bills, lost wages, and property damage.

Most accidents result from the driver. This could be an individual or a group of individuals.

When it comes to determining the liability for a car accident your lawyer will have to prove the other driver was negligent or otherwise in the wrong. It can be a challenge, but it is essential to get an equitable and complete amount of compensation.

The first step is to get an investigation report from the accident scene. This will allow your attorney to prove fault and ensure that you receive the correct amount of compensation for any losses.

Additionally, you should obtain as many details as you can from the other driver following the collision. This could include their driver's license number, contact details, as well as insurance details.
